Understanding Plastic Gaskets: Applications, Types, and Advantages
Plastic gaskets play a pivotal function in sealing applications across various markets. These versatile parts function as barriers between mechanical parts, avoiding leak of liquids and gases while providing security versus contaminants. Benefits of Plastic Gaskets
Plastic gaskets boast several advantages over their traditional equivalents:
Corrosion Resistance: Plastic gaskets are naturally resistant to corrosion, making them suitable for usage in severe chemical environments.
Light-weight: Their lightweight nature simplifies setup and minimizes total equipment weight.
Cost-efficient: Generally, plastic gaskets are more affordable than metal or rubber choices, particularly for high-volume production.
Flexible: They can be molded into numerous sizes and shapes, accommodating a broad range of applications.
Temperature Resistance: Many plastics can endure severe temperatures, offering them use in varied conditions.
Low Friction: The low friction residential or commercial properties of certain plastics add to improved wear resistance and a longer service life.

Plastic gaskets are used throughout a vast array of markets, including:
Automotive: Serving in fuel systems, transmissions, and cooling systems, plastic gaskets provide dependable sealing to avoid leaks.
Electronic devices: In electronic devices, plastic gaskets safeguard delicate parts from wetness and dust while enhancing insulation.
Chemical Processing: These gaskets withstand aggressive fluids, making them important in chemical pipelines and tank.
Aerospace: With rigid safety and performance requirements, plastic gaskets are used in fuel systems and airframe applications.
Food and Beverage: Non-toxic plastic gaskets adhere to safety standards and are utilized in food processing devices.
Secret Factors to Consider When Selecting Plastic Gaskets
When choosing the best plastic gasket for a particular application, consider the list below elements:
Temperature Range: Ensure that the picked plastic can endure the operating temperature of the application.
Chemical Compatibility: Understanding the chemical composition of the fluids or gases the gasket will encounter is crucial for avoiding deterioration.
Compression Set Resistance: Look for materials that maintain their sealing homes under compressive loads for prolonged durations.
Size and Shape: The gasket must fit perfectly to get rid of leakage; hence, accurate dimensions are necessary.
Specific Standards: Adherence to industry-specific regulations, such as FDA approval for food-grade gaskets, might be needed.
